Club information

Our pitchers come from all ages. Membership is open to anyone who enjoys pitching. The club promotes sportsmanship and enjoys a great deal of camaraderie amongst the members.

The club is sanctioned by the Wolverine State Horseshoe Pitchers Association and is one of the many clubs that collectively hold statewide tournaments each weekend throughout the year.

League scoring is done on a handicapped basis so no matter what your skill level is; you will never be at a disadvantage. All points are count-all (there is no cancellation) so you keep every point you earn. A ringer counts as three points and a shoe landing within six inches of the stake is counted as one point.

Every night of league play, you are matched with two other players and assigned a court. All games are played to 40 shoes, You will play each player twice and therefore four games total.

Each weeks results are collected and tabulated. Standings, ringer percent, winning percent and handicaps are distributed so players can track their progress.

There are 12 weeks scheduled for the season, the 13th week is a position night. Cost information is on the "To Join" page. Following the season there is an awards banquet and a doubles tournament. It is a fun time for all and you are invited to bring a guest.

In addition to our league we will be hosting Sanctioned Tournaments which requires membership into the NHPA and WSHPA (Wolverine State Horseshoe Pitcher Association)
